Teenage Drivers Who Attend A Texas Defensive Driving Module Are Reminded Of The Rules Of The Road

"Your teen has finally obtained his or her driver's license and they're ready to get on the road. This accomplishment is very exciting, but if they get a ticket or are involved in an accident, a Texas defensive driving class will be in their future. As a parent, you want your teen to be safe, wise, and wise about the decisions they make on the roadway, but sometimes there are things out of your control.
With twenty-four hours during a day, it will be implausible to watch your teen's every move. If you're wrapped up inside their every move, you're not living your life and doing what you need to do. You also can't influence their decision-making process when they're lured by the timeless culprit of peer pressure. So what are you able to do when it comes to helping your teen be a responsible driver?
It will all boil down to whether or not you practice what you preach with regards to safe driving. When you drive with a cool head and don't let other drives rouse you into arguments over trivial things (e.g. fighting over a parking space), your teen will take notice. Apart from these major things, you also want to keep your focus on the road. Resist the urge to answer your cell phone, and don't send a text while you're on the roadway. If a phone call is that important, you can pull over to the side of the roadway to take the call and be safe. Unfortunately, many teens do this without weighing the consequences.
We're just making these points because teens are also looking at everything you do. Although they may listen to a lesser extent, your behavior is truly what grabs their attention. Now that you're teen is a licensed driver, the pressure from these concerns will begin to weigh on you. Before they're ""off to the races"", remind them that a citation may require that they attend a Texas defensive driving course, but negligent behavior can strip them of their driving privilege.
We sincerely hope that the negative consequences will not be an issue for your teen. As they practice, keeping these concerns in the front of their mind will make them a safer driver."
